> Problem:
> typo3PrintError() is defined as following:
>
> function typo3PrintError($header,$text,$js='',$head=1)
>
> So:
> * first argument: short headline
> * second argument: description of the error
>
> This is mixed up in some places in core, e.g
> Headline: The current username, password or host was not accepted when
> the connection to the database was attempted to be established!
> Reason: Database Error
